Understanding Your Legal Rights After an Auto Accident
Following an auto accident, people often find themselves navigating a intricate legal landscape. Understanding one's legal rights is crucial for addressing potential claims and liabilities. Victims may have the right to pursue compensation for medical expenses, lost wages, and property damage. Additionally, emotional distress may be factored into claims, depending on the circumstances of the accident.
All states have their own laws pertaining to fault and liability, which can substantially impact the settlement process. For instance, some states embrace a "no-fault" system, constraining the ability to sue for damages. Others adopt a comparative negligence approach, where compensation may be lessened based on the victim's level of fault.
Additionally, insurance policies can be difficult, often housing clauses that may influence a victim's rights. Thus, a clear understanding of these rights is necessary for anyone involved in an auto accident, enabling informed decisions in seeking restitution.

Ensure Safety First
Emphasizing protection as the primary priority right after an auto collision. The first action should involve assessing for injuries among all individuals present. If it's safe to do so, people should exit their vehicles and move to a secure location away from traffic. It is critical to call emergency responders if any wounds are observed or if cars pose a hazard.
Next, turning on hazard lights can help alert other drivers to the circumstance. If possible, individuals should assist others without risking further injury. Remaining calm is important, as anxiety can complicate decision-making. Finally, awaiting law enforcement at the scene allows for proper assessment and assistance. These immediate steps are critical for guaranteeing the security and welfare of everyone present.
Document Event Details
Recording incident information is vital for a successful resolution subsequent to an auto accident. After prioritizing safety, people should obtain pertinent information. This includes the time, date, and place of the accident, as well as the contact information and names of all parties involved. Additionally, taking photos of vehicle damage, the accident scene, and any visible injuries can be invaluable. Eyewitness statements should also be recorded, as they may offer significant insights later. It is advisable to write down the police report number and any citations issued. This comprehensive record serves as a critical foundation for any ensuing insurance claims or legal actions, aiding both in the claims process and in discussions with legal representation.

Documenting details after an auto accident is important for creating a robust case. Victims should commence by taking sharp photographs of the accident scene, including vehicle positions, damage, and surrounding conditions. These images supply visual context and can be key in establishing fault. Gathering eyewitness statements is also necessary; obtaining contact information and written accounts can reinforce the victim's version of events.
In addition, maintaining comprehensive notes about the incident, including moment, location, and circumstances, helps establish a thorough record. Healthcare documentation of damages incurred during the incident should be obtained, including doctor visits and treatment plans. This information establishes the scope of damages and potential long-term effects. Finally, maintaining any applicable records, such as law enforcement documents and copyright correspondence, contributes to a well-rounded case. Each piece of evidence plays an essential role in strengthening the victim's claims and improving the probability of a positive outcome.

Managing Auto Insurance Claims and Settlements
Navigating the complications of auto insurance claims and settlements can be challenging for accident victims. Understanding policy details, coverage limits, and the claims process is essential. Victims often face delays and denials, making it important to secure evidence such as police reports, medical records, and witness statements.
Engaging with the insurer requires careful communication. Accident victims should keep track of all interactions and understand their rights. Avoiding acceptance of early low settlement offers is advisable, since such offers may fail to fully cover future medical expenses or lost income.
In addition, bringing on an accomplished attorney can provide valuable support. A counsel can work out with insurers, ensuring appropriate compensation while traversing the intricacies of the law. Ultimately, staying informed and proactive can greatly determine the outcome of an auto insurance claim, contributing to a preferable settlement for the victim.

How much time Am I Required to File a Case After an Mishap?
Typically, individuals have between one to three years to file a claim after an accident, depending on state laws. It's crucial to understand these deadlines, as they can greatly affect the pursuit of compensation.
Will My Case Go to Trial or Resolve Out of Court?
Whether a case goes to court or settles out of court often depends on factors like the quality of proof, willingness to negotiate, and the clients' objectives. Many cases ultimately settle without proceeding to trial.
What Should You Do if the Other Driver Is Uninsured or Underinsured?
If the other motorist is uninsured or underinsured, the impacted party may seek reimbursement through their own insurance plan, specifically under uninsured or underinsured motorist coverage, which offers financial protection in such scenarios.
Can I represent Myself in an Auto Accident Case?
Certainly, people can act as their own representative in an auto accident case. However, without legal expertise, they may have difficulty with intricate legal processes and settlement discussions, potentially impacting their ability to obtain fair compensation for damages and injuries.
How Much Will a Attorney Charge for Their Work?
Lawyer fees for auto accident cases typically span 30% to 40% of the settlement amount. Some may offer hourly rates, while others work on a contingency basis, guaranteeing clients pay only if they win.
